毛平车前降血糖调血脂作用的研究 被引量:14

Studies on the hypoglycemia and lipids regulating effects of Plantago depressa var. montata

摘要 目的:研究毛平车前醇提取物(PDM)降血糖调血脂作用及机制。方法:观察PDM对正常小鼠血糖的影响;对四氧嘧啶糖尿病小鼠糖耐量,血糖、糖化血清蛋白(GSP)、胆固醇(TC)、甘油三酯(TG)、高密度脂蛋白胆固醇(HDLC)、低密度脂蛋白胆固醇(LDLC)、超氧化物歧化酶(SOD)、丙二醛(MDA)、一氧化氮(NO)及胰岛损伤程度的影响;用H2O2诱导人脐带静脉内皮细胞株ECV304细胞氧化损伤,观察PDM对血管内皮细胞损伤的保护作用。结果:PDM对正常小鼠血糖无明显影响,可明显降低糖尿病小鼠的糖耐量,显著降低糖尿病小鼠血糖及血清中GSP,TC,TG,LDLC,MDA含量,明显回升HDLC/TC比值、SOD活性和NO含量,并减轻四氧嘧啶对胰岛细胞的损伤;能明显提高损伤后ECV304细胞的存活率,使细胞培养液中SOD活性上升,降低细胞内MDA含量。结论:毛平车前具有显著的降血糖调血脂作用,作用机制可能与提高机体抗氧化能力、减轻自由基对胰岛细胞的损伤有关。 Objective: To investigate the effects of Plantago depressa var. montata. Extract (PDM) on the metabohsrns of glucose and lipids in mice as well as the underlined mechanism. Method: Fasting sertum glucose (FSG) in nomal mice was detemined after oral administration of PDM. The effects of PDM on diabetic mice induced by alloxan were investigated by observing the changes of glucose roles, the contents of FSG, gtycosylated senan protein (GSP), total cholesterol (TC), trigtyceride(TG), low density lipoprotein cholesterol (IDL-C), high density lipoprotein cholesterol(HDL-C), supemxide dismutase(SOD), malondialdehyde (MDA), nitri oxide(NO) and the injured degree of pancreatic islet. Effects of PDM on the injured human umbilical vein endothelial cell lines(ECV304) induced by H2O2 were also investigated,Result: PDM showed no any significant effect on FSG in normal mice. However, in the mice with diabetes induced by alloxan PDM could remarkably decrease serum glucose tolerance, the contents of FSG,GSP, TC, TG and IDL-C and significantly increased the ratio of HDL-C/TC, the activity of SOD and the concentration of NO. The damage of pancreatic islet induced by alloxan was also significantly attenuated by PDM. Furthermore, PDM promoted the viability of injured ECV304, elevated SOD level and reduced the contents of MDA. Conclusion: results in the present study suggest that PDM can significantly attenuate hypertipidemia and hyperglycemia in diabetic mice, which are probably due to its effects of antioxidation and amelioration of damaged pancreatic islet induced by free radicals.
